What to Look for in a Local Electrician

Finding the right electrician shouldn’t feel like rolling the dice. Here are a few signs you’re on the right track:

  • Licensed and insured – This one’s non-negotiable.
  • Transparent pricing – No vague quotes or surprise fees.
  • Excellent communication – Someone who explains things in a way that makes sense.
  • Great reviews – What are past customers saying? Look for consistency.
  • Reliable follow-up – A real professional stands by their work and won’t vanish after the job.
